The Internet and email have revolutionized the insurance agency and the revolution brings both reward and risk. Almost every agency has a web site and uses email to advance their business. Agencies are now required to do business in an electronic business world.
A lack of email security, audit trails and administrative controls expose information and leave the agent open to complaint investigation and liability from both state and federal authorities. Agents are liable, not their employees.

Every agent, employee, or client, may be a codefendant or a plaintiff. Since most communication is now via email, documented communication via audit trailed email can be the best defense.
A lack of email security, audit trails and administrative controls expose information and leave the agent open to investigation. The investigation might be overt or covert and may be started by complaints of service, quality, poor documentation, lack of control leading to identity theft, failure to execute requested coverage, and dozens of other potential liabilities
